HD 1767 Massachusetts House · 194th Legislature (2025-2026)

An Act relative to health care proxies

HD 1767 amends Massachusetts law regarding health care proxies. It ensures that a health care proxy (a document naming someone to make medical decisions) remains valid after the person who created it (the principal) dies. Specifically, the proxy will not automatically end upon the principal's death but will stay effective for six months following their death. This change directly affects individuals who have established health care proxies and their designated agents.
